Act as a customer success data scientist. Design a churn prediction and intervention system for [COMPANY NAME] with [NUMBER] active subscribers. **Context:** - Subscription model: [MONTHLY/ANNUAL] at [AMOUNT]/month - Monthly churn rate: [PERCENTAGE]% - Average customer lifetime: [MONTHS] months - Data sources: [PRODUCT ANALYTICS], [CRM], [SUPPORT TICKETS], [BILLING] - Intervention budget: [AMOUNT] per month for retention offers **Deliverables (numbered):** 1. Churn signals: define [NUMBER] predictive signals with weights (login frequency decline, feature usage drop, support ticket spike, payment issues, competitor mentions, NPS decline, contract end approaching) 2. Risk scoring model: calculate daily churn risk score (0-100) per customer based on signal weights, segment by risk level (critical: >[SCORE], high: [SCORE]-[SCORE], medium: [SCORE]-[SCORE]) 3. Intervention playbook: define specific actions per risk level -- critical: CSM call within 24h + retention offer; high: personalized email + feature walkthrough; medium: targeted content + check-in survey 4. Retention offers: tiered offer structure (discount %, extended trial, feature upgrade, dedicated support) matched to churn reason and customer value 5. Intervention tracking: log every intervention (type, date, offer, outcome), measure intervention success rate, and calculate ROI of retention spend 6. Root cause analysis: aggregate churn reasons by segment, identify product gaps causing churn, and feed insights to product team monthly 7. Dashboard: at-risk customer list with risk scores, intervention pipeline, churn forecast for next [NUMBER] days, and retention campaign performance **Constraints:** - Must exclude customers who are already in cancellation flow - Must respect offer limits (max [NUMBER] offers per customer per quarter) - Must not trigger interventions for customers who have already renewed
